Does any one know what the correct part number is for the Mann air filter for the non-SRT Crossfire?. I want to stick with the OEM style. I ordered a replacement set from AutoAnything.com and the ones they sent me are too long. I did a search and found some posts on a Wix 46875 which is really the Mann filter but the posts say it is for the SRT version.

I replaced my OEM's with K & N, but kept the old one's. Mann filterID # C 2861, other #'s are--041124 and A 112 094 03 04 , the latter could be manufacture date
